As of September 16th, you may now request a mail-in ballot for these reasons related to COVID-19:
- HIGH RISK: You are at higher risk of severe illness from COVID-19 because of a preexisting health condition
- EXPOSURE QUARANTINE: You are subject to isolation or medically necessary quarantine as a result of exposure
- MEDICAL ADVICE: Advised by a medical professional to quarantine due to COVID-19 concerns
- PRE-DIAGNOSIS SYMPTOMS: Experiencing symptoms of COVID-19 and seeking diagnosis
- CARETAKER: Caring for someone with COVID-19

REQUESTING YOUR BALLOT
- To vote by mail, your ballot must be requested by: December 1st, 2020
- Online Application: You may request an absentee by mail ballot by logging in to the Louisiana Voter Portal.
- Print and Mail Application: You may also print an application to request an absentee by mail ballot which you can complete and deliver to your parish registrar of voters. Delivery may be by U.S. Postal Service, commercial carrier, hand delivery or fax. If hand delivered or faxed, the application can only be for you or your immediate family member. You can return your vote by mail ballot in the following way(s):
- Dropped off in person to the registrar of voters by: December 4th, 2020 at 4:30 PM
- Received by your local election official in the mail by: December 4th, 2020 at 4:30 PM
